Где загрузочный загрузчик Grub установлен на компьютере? [dубликат]

Где загрузочный загрузчик, такой как Grub, установлен вообще?

Когда я устанавливаю 12.04 вдоль боковых окон на разных разделах моего диска, я столкнулся с выбором «Устройство для установки загрузчика». Если я правильно ее понимаю, нужно указать, где установить загрузчик Grub,

, который я нашел в Интернете, чтобы указать диск, содержащий разделы для ОС, а не какой-либо раздел на диск. Например. disk sda, а не раздел sda1, sda2.

Вопросы:

Интересно, где загрузочный загрузчик установлен на диске?

Установлен ли он на любом из существующие разделы для ОС и персональных данных, или же он имеет свой собственный раздел, который также отображается, например от системного монитора Ubuntu?

Спасибо и приветствую!

11
задан 27 May 2012 в 20:25

10 ответов

Загрузочный загрузчик должен быть установлен там, где BIOS ищет что-то для загрузки. Чтобы все было просто, у вас обычно есть дисковод, на котором загружается ваш компьютер, вы устанавливаете на этом диске систему GNU / Linux, и загрузчик тоже туда попадает.

Единственное, что вам нужно от загрузчика: Действительно:

Что BIOS может найти, что он способен находить и загружать вашу операционную систему (с Linux, вам просто нужен загрузчик, чтобы каким-то образом получить доступ к ядру, и если вы используя один, образ initrd.)

Насколько вам известно эти две точки, вы устанавливаете его там, где это более удобно, и где BIOS будет искать его.

BIOS обычно ищет загрузчики в главной загрузочной записи жестких дисков, маленькую область в начале диска, где вы можете поместить некоторый код для запуска. Вы также можете установить загрузчик в начале раздела.

Загрузочные файлы обычно достаточно малы, чтобы вписаться в эти небольшие области, и даже если они этого не делают, они должны что-то там положить, чтобы BIOS загружал загрузчик.

lilo простой загрузчик, который установлен в этих областях. grub немного больше, и поэтому вы устанавливаете какой-то код в этих областях, который затем загружает еще один код из раздела диска (где grub считается «установленным», где находится его файл конфигурации, вдоль с двоичным кодом это обычно устанавливается как системный раздел /boot, где для удобства также размещаются ядра и initrds).

В этом случае, если он запрашивает диск, это означает, что он просит вас о том, на какой основной загрузочной записи должен быть установлен grub, то есть на диске, с которого вы будете загружать компьютер. Эта часть grub будет установлена ​​только на диске MBR. Остальное, вероятно, устанавливается в тот же раздел, что и / или /boot/ системы Ubuntu, которую вы устанавливаете (и этот доступ доступен из Ubuntu, ищите каталоги /boot/grub/ или /grub/).

14
ответ дан 18 July 2018 в 06:34

Загрузочный загрузчик должен быть установлен там, где BIOS ищет что-то для загрузки. Чтобы все было просто, у вас обычно есть дисковод, на котором загружается ваш компьютер, вы устанавливаете на этом диске систему GNU / Linux, и загрузчик тоже туда попадает.

Единственное, что вам нужно от загрузчика: Действительно:

Что BIOS может найти, что он способен находить и загружать вашу операционную систему (с Linux, вам просто нужен загрузчик, чтобы каким-то образом получить доступ к ядру, и если вы используя один, образ initrd.)

Насколько вам известно эти две точки, вы устанавливаете его там, где это более удобно, и где BIOS будет искать его.

BIOS обычно ищет загрузчики в главной загрузочной записи жестких дисков, маленькую область в начале диска, где вы можете поместить некоторый код для запуска. Вы также можете установить загрузчик в начале раздела.

Загрузочные файлы обычно достаточно малы, чтобы вписаться в эти небольшие области, и даже если они этого не делают, они должны что-то там положить, чтобы BIOS загружал загрузчик.

lilo простой загрузчик, который установлен в этих областях. grub немного больше, и поэтому вы устанавливаете какой-то код в этих областях, который затем загружает еще один код из раздела диска (где grub считается «установленным», где находится его файл конфигурации, вдоль с двоичным кодом это обычно устанавливается как системный раздел /boot, где для удобства также размещаются ядра и initrds).

В этом случае, если он запрашивает диск, это означает, что он просит вас о том, на какой основной загрузочной записи должен быть установлен grub, то есть на диске, с которого вы будете загружать компьютер. Эта часть grub будет установлена ​​только на диске MBR. Остальное, вероятно, устанавливается в тот же раздел, что и / или /boot/ системы Ubuntu, которую вы устанавливаете (и этот доступ доступен из Ubuntu, ищите каталоги /boot/grub/ или /grub/).

14
ответ дан 24 July 2018 в 18:38

именно там, где вы решили установить его, когда вы установили Ubuntu. ubiquity запрашивает у вас эту информацию во время установки. См. ниже:

если вы работаете устаревшей системы обычно это будет загрузочной записи диска, который Вы выберете или необычного выбора загрузочную запись раздела, который вы выбрали для его установки. Если вы работаете в системе с унифицированный Расширяемый Интерфейс прошивки загрузчик grub будет установлен в ЭСП.

источники:

унифицированный Расширяемый Интерфейс прошивки

https://en.wikipedia.org/wiki/BIOS

https://en.wikipedia.org/wiki/BIOS

https://www.rodsbooks.com/efi-bootloaders/installation.html#accessing

[dиода d17]опыт[!dиода d17]
3
ответ дан 18 July 2018 в 06:34

Загрузочный загрузчик установлен на весь жесткий диск (/ dev / sda). Вы не можете установить его в другой раздел. Вы можете отправиться сюда. Эта ссылка содержит отличную информацию о GRUB.

1
ответ дан 18 July 2018 в 06:34

Grub2 является стандартным загрузчиком для Ubuntu. Как всегда, мы предпочитаем иметь настраиваемые приложения. Grub2 является одним из них.

Основная загрузочная запись

Обычным случаем будет основная загрузочная запись (MBR), которая будет использоваться в качестве основной загрузочной записи (MBR) диска, с которого вы загружаете свой компьютер. Скорее всего, это ваш первый (или только) жесткий диск /sda. Это также будет опция по умолчанию при установке Grub2.

Другие диски

Конечно, это загрузочное устройство также может быть другим жестким диском, SSD или даже внешним устройством. Затем вам нужно будет указать Grub2, где вы хотите, чтобы он был установлен, когда он спрашивает вас.

Разделы

Случай, когда вам нужно установить Grub в раздел, редко, но все же возможно, например в случае, если вы используете другой загрузчик и загрузите Grub из загрузочной записи раздела.

Другие загрузчики

Другие загрузчики также находятся в MBR. Grub2 будет точно , и, таким образом, вы больше не сможете загрузиться с ними.

Приложение и настройки Grub

Приложение Grub и настройки не подходят для основной загрузки записи из-за их размера. Поэтому они будут установлены в другом месте (вы можете настроить это). Обычно и по умолчанию Grub2 ищет файлы на корневом разделе /, где вы установили свой Ubuntu, но это также может быть любой другой раздел на любом из ваших жестких дисков.

Загрузочный раздел

Некоторые люди считают, что для этого неплохо иметь отдельный выделенный загрузочный раздел. Но вам это нужно только в особых случаях, например. если вы установили UEFI BIOS, для которого требуется таблица разделов GUID (GPT).

10
ответ дан 18 July 2018 в 06:34

Он находится в MBR (см. https://en.wikipedia.org/wiki/Master_boot_record, https://en.wikipedia.org/wiki/GUID_Partition_Table, https://en.wikipedia.org/wiki/UEFI . grub является загрузчиком.

0
ответ дан 18 July 2018 в 06:34

Именно там вы решили установить его, когда вы установили Ubuntu. ubiquity запрашивает эту информацию во время установки. См. Ниже:

Если вы используете устаревшую систему , это, как правило, основная загрузочная запись выбранного вами диска или необычный выбор Запись раздела раздела раздела, который вы выбрали для его установки.

Sources:

Unified Extensible Firmware Interface

! d9]

https://en.wikipedia.org/wiki/BIOS

https://en.wikipedia.org/wiki/BIOS

https://www.rodsbooks.com/efi-bootloaders/installation.html#accessing

Опыт

3
ответ дан 24 July 2018 в 18:38

Загрузочный загрузчик установлен на весь жесткий диск (/ dev / sda). Вы не можете установить его в другой раздел. Вы можете отправиться сюда. Эта ссылка содержит отличную информацию о GRUB.

1
ответ дан 24 July 2018 в 18:38
  • 1
    Эта информация неверна. Загрузочный загрузчик (в данном случае Grub) МОЖЕТ быть установлен на раздел, и его не нужно устанавливать в MBR. В такой настройке вы можете загружать загрузчик Windows, а затем Grub. Ваша собственная ссылка говорит об этом и дает примеры! – Mxx 29 November 2012 в 14:23
  • 2
    @Mxx Не стесняйтесь исправлять свой пост. :) – Ravi 16 February 2013 в 11:36

Grub2 является стандартным загрузчиком для Ubuntu. Как всегда, мы предпочитаем иметь настраиваемые приложения. Grub2 является одним из них.

Основная загрузочная запись

Обычным случаем будет основная загрузочная запись (MBR), которая будет использоваться в качестве основной загрузочной записи (MBR) диска, с которого вы загружаете свой компьютер. Скорее всего, это ваш первый (или только) жесткий диск /sda. Это также будет опция по умолчанию при установке Grub2.

Другие диски

Конечно, это загрузочное устройство также может быть другим жестким диском, SSD или даже внешним устройством. Затем вам нужно будет указать Grub2, где вы хотите, чтобы он был установлен, когда он спрашивает вас.

Разделы

Случай, когда вам нужно установить Grub в раздел, редко, но все же возможно, например в случае, если вы используете другой загрузчик и загрузите Grub из загрузочной записи раздела.

Другие загрузчики

Другие загрузчики также находятся в MBR. Grub2 будет точно , и, таким образом, вы больше не сможете загрузиться с ними.

Приложение и настройки Grub

Приложение Grub и настройки не подходят для основной загрузки записи из-за их размера. Поэтому они будут установлены в другом месте (вы можете настроить это). Обычно и по умолчанию Grub2 ищет файлы на корневом разделе /, где вы установили свой Ubuntu, но это также может быть любой другой раздел на любом из ваших жестких дисков.

Загрузочный раздел

Некоторые люди считают, что для этого неплохо иметь отдельный выделенный загрузочный раздел. Но вам это нужно только в особых случаях, например. если вы установили UEFI BIOS, для которого требуется таблица разделов GUID (GPT).

10
ответ дан 24 July 2018 в 18:38

Он находится в MBR (см. https://en.wikipedia.org/wiki/Master_boot_record, https://en.wikipedia.org/wiki/GUID_Partition_Table, https://en.wikipedia.org/wiki/UEFI . grub является загрузчиком.

0
ответ дан 24 July 2018 в 18:38

Другие вопросы по тегам:

Похожие вопросы: